Nov 2, 2012

Nexus 7: Connecting via USB to Debian Linux

Today i tried to connect my Nexus 7 tablet with my debian laptop. First i just plugged the usb cable in and /var/log/messages showed the following line:
Nov  2 22:03:02 hades kernel: usb 1-1: new high speed USB device using ehci_hcd and address 2
But the tablet showed up the following:

Bringing down the android menu this showed:

Tapping on the usb entry i was able to choose the following options:

Not bad, but on my laptop no partition being found... After some searches via Google i know, that i have to install two more packages:
hades:/home/schroff# apt-get install mtp-tools mtpfs
Paketlisten werden gelesen... Fertig
Abhängigkeitsbaum wird aufgebaut      
Statusinformationen werden eingelesen... Fertig
Die folgenden zusätzlichen Pakete werden installiert:
Die folgenden NEUEN Pakete werden installiert:
  mtp-tools mtpfs
Die folgenden Pakete werden aktualisiert (Upgrade):
(Lese Datenbank ... 229320 Dateien und Verzeichnisse sind derzeit installiert.)
Vorbereitung zum Ersetzen von libmtp8 1.0.3-1+squeeze1 (durch .../libmtp8_1.0.3-1+squeeze2_i386.deb) ...
Ersatz für libmtp8 wird entpackt ...
Vormals abgewähltes Paket mtp-tools wird gewählt.
Entpacken von mtp-tools (aus .../mtp-tools_1.0.3-1+squeeze2_i386.deb) ...
Vormals abgewähltes Paket mtpfs wird gewählt.
Entpacken von mtpfs (aus .../archives/mtpfs_0.9-3_i386.deb) ...
Trigger für hal werden verarbeitet ...
Regenerating hal fdi cache ...
Restarting Hardware abstraction layer: hald.
Trigger für man-db werden verarbeitet ...
libmtp8 (1.0.3-1+squeeze2) wird eingerichtet ...
mtp-tools (1.0.3-1+squeeze2) wird eingerichtet ...
mtpfs (0.9-3) wird eingerichtet ...
Then i followed this tutorial:
After all the steps described there, it does not really work, but after one time reconnecting the tablet, i was able to see the playlists:
hades:~# ls /media/nexus7
On Windows it should work out of the box and for MAC you can find software on

